Jurisdiction selector

vLex offers you access to documents from several different jurisdictions on one single platform. With the jurisdiction selector, you can decide which jurisdiction(s) you want to see highlighted in your news feed.

vLex will search across the jurisdiction(s) that you have selected from the search bar. To select a jurisdiction, simply select a country from the drop-down menu available in the top right section of the vLex interface.

You can add as many jurisdictions as you want by selecting them from the drop-down menu.

Click on “apply” to save the changes. Now, both your news feed and any searches you perform will show content from your selected jurisdiction(s).

Select one or more default jurisdictions

If you select one or more jurisdictions as your default, each time you load your news feed or perform a simple search, these actions will be carried out in your selected jurisdictions. Modify your default jurisdictions using the jurisdiction selector and click on “apply and save as default.” 

Remember that on the search results page, you can always add or remove jurisdictions to expand or narrow your search.
